Prevalent IQ Exams Used in Elementary School Admissions
The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for youngsters, Fifth Version (WISC-V) stands since the most widely administered person intelligence test for faculty-age small children. This detailed assessment evaluates five Major cognitive domains: verbal comprehension, Visible spatial processing, fluid reasoning, Functioning memory, and processing velocity. The WISC-V ordinarily usually takes concerning sixty five to 80 minutes to complete and presents both equally a complete Scale IQ score and unique index scores for every cognitive location.
The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Version signifies An additional frequently made use of assessment Resource. This check steps five cognitive factors: fluid reasoning, awareness, quantitative reasoning, visual-spatial processing, and dealing memory. The Stanford-Binet is particularly valued for its power to assess kids throughout a variety of intellectual abilities and is frequently chosen for evaluating gifted pupils as a result of its high ceiling scores.
The Kaufman Assessment Battery for youngsters, Second Version (KABC-II) delivers an alternative approach to cognitive evaluation, focusing on both equally sequential and simultaneous mental processing capabilities. This test is particularly handy for evaluating little ones from diverse cultural backgrounds, because it features the two verbal and nonverbal scales which might be administered separately when language obstacles could possibly have an effect on general performance.
Group-administered exams similar to the Otis-Lennon School Skill Test (OLSAT) are sometimes Utilized in First screening procedures. These assessments evaluate verbal, quantitative, and figural reasoning skills and might be administered to many students simultaneously, producing them Value-helpful for colleges processing huge figures of apps.

Interpreting Scores and Knowledge Results
IQ scores are generally noted as typical scores with a indicate of one hundred and a typical deviation of 15. Consequently roughly 68 per cent of youngsters rating in between 85 and one hundred fifteen, though scores over one hundred thirty are commonly thought of to indicate giftedness. Nonetheless, personal educational institutions may perhaps established their own individual thresholds for admission, with some requiring scores over specific percentiles.
It truly is essential to realize that IQ scores stand for overall performance on a particular day and will not capture the complete spectrum of the Kid's skills or possible. Components like check stress and anxiety, fatigue, cultural track record, and prior educational activities can all impact functionality. On top of that, distinct tests may well yield a little distinctive outcomes for the same little one, emphasizing the necessity of viewing these scores as a person piece of a bigger puzzle in lieu of definitive steps of intelligence.
Criteria and Limitations
Though IQ tests presents precious data, moms and dads and educators will have to recognize its limitations. These assessments principally evaluate specified varieties of cognitive skills and could not entirely capture creativity, psychological intelligence, inventive skills, or other significant attributes that lead to educational and everyday living accomplishment. Also, test scores can be affected by socioeconomic components, cultural discrepancies, and academic options, elevating questions on fairness while in the admissions approach.
The emphasis on IQ screening in private school admissions has sparked ongoing debates concerning the job of standardized assessments in academic collection. Critics argue that weighty reliance on these tests could perpetuate inequalities and fail to determine learners with assorted strengths and Understanding styles. For that reason, several progressive non-public educational facilities are adopting far more holistic admissions methods that take into consideration IQ scores together with other elements which include creativeness assessments, portfolio assessments, and interviews.
